Kachna Fort



Kachna Fort is positioned on the eastern edge of the Satmala range of Nasik region in the Sahyadris. The fort is at a height of 3722 feet and is ideal for rock climbing. There are rock cut rooms and water tanks. The final peak is a challenging climb. The fort can be reached by crossing Baflya (a small hill) and Vadalbari (a deep cut) near the Kanchan-Manchan Khind.

Nasik can be driven to from Mumbai (190 km) and Pune (209 km). Nasik airport is 39 km from the city and the railway station is at a distance of 44 km.
